why where the people of northern china forced to rely on animal husbandry as a means of livelihood during the qin dynasty?

○ nomadic raiders stole their crops.

○ there was a population spike along the yellow river.

○ the emperor demanded it.

○ the climate became drier.

Explanation:

Brief Explanations

To determine why northern Chinese relied on animal husbandry in the Qin dynasty, we analyze each option:

  • "Nomadic raiders stole their crops": There's no strong historical evidence that this was a primary reason for the shift to animal husbandry.
  • "There was a population spike along the Yellow River": A population spike would likely increase demand for agriculture, not force a shift to animal husbandry.
  • "The emperor demanded it": There's no historical basis for the emperor mandating animal husbandry as a primary livelihood for northern regions.
  • "The climate became drier": A drier climate would make agriculture (which requires more water) harder, so people would shift to animal husbandry, which is more viable in arid conditions.

Answer:

D. The climate became drier.
